Even though I know what you said is true, most investors with small capital can't afford that. Their fund is too low so they want to squeeze out every possible juice they can get to increase their profit margin.
Now, that's a recipe for missing out on the ride when it begins. We only get to find a bottom on hindsight, not while price is currently at that point. Come to think about it, no one has to buy one Bitcoin to become an investor. Just buy the fraction your cash can allow you. The idea of trying to maximize your entry price so as to get in at a ridiculous price level may not always work out. That's my point. If you like a project/token/coin, once price drops appreciably; get in. Don't care much if it will drop further. Just be consoled with the fact that there were others who bought at a much higher price than you're getting it.
